Large Antique Hand-Painted Delft / Dutch Faience Lidded Vase
Netherlands, 19th century

Large and impressive antique lidded vase made of earthenware (faience), produced in the Netherlands in the 19th century, inspired by Chinese Imari porcelain.

The vase is richly hand-painted in traditional Imari-style colours (cobalt blue, iron red and green) with finely detailed decorative panels depicting:
• Exotic birds (phoenix-like birds),
• Floral ornaments,
• Landscape scenes with pagodas and bridges,
• Stylised scrolling motifs and cartouches.

The lid is crowned with a sculptural finial in the form of a seated animal, also hand-painted, which is a characteristic decorative element of high-quality Dutch faience of the period.
